🥘 Ingredients

8 items
  • 1.5 cups Almond flour
  • 0.25 cup Coconut flour
  • 2 tablespoons Psyllium husk powder
  • 1 teaspoon Ba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 2 large Eggs
  • 1 teaspoon Apple cider vinegar
  • 0.5 cup Warm water

📝 Instructions

9 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

2

In a large bowl, combine almond flour, coconut flour, psyllium husk powder, baking powder, and salt. Mix well to ensure there are no clumps.

3

In a separate bowl, whisk together the eggs, apple cider vinegar, and warm water until well combined.

4

Pour the wet mixture into the dry ingredients. Stir with a spatula or spoon until a dough forms. The mixture should be sticky but manageable.

5

Divide the dough into 4 equal parts. Roll each part into a ball and then flatten it into a disk about 1/4-inch thick using your hands.

6

Place each disk onto the prepared baking sheet. You can use a little extra almond flour on your hands if the dough is too sticky.

7

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es, or until the pita breads are firm to the touch and slightly golden brown.

8

Let the pita breads c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

9

Serve warm or store in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Enjoy your Whole30 Keto Pita Bread with your favorite fillings or dips!

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(110.0g)
Calories
316
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 24.3 g 31%
Saturated Fat 3.1 g 15%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 93 mg 31%
Sodium 418 mg 18%
Total Carbohydrate 16.1 g 6%
Dietary Fiber 9.1 g 33%
Total Sugars 2.2 g
Protein 13.6 g 27%
Vitamin D 0.5 mcg 3%
Calcium 115 mg 9%
Iron 2.5 mg 14%
Potassium 397 mg 8%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
